What is YouTube Analytics?
YouTube Analytics is your channel's data dashboard, showing exactly how your content performs, who watches it, and how they find it. It's the foundation for data-driven content strategy.Analytics Definition
YouTube Analytics is the built-in reporting system in YouTube Studio that tracks every measurable aspect of your channel and videos. It transforms raw data into actionable insights. Key analytics categories:- Overview – High-level channel performance
- Content – Individual video metrics
- Audience – Viewer demographics and behavior
- Research – Search trends and topics
- Revenue – Monetization data (if eligible)
Analytics data typically has a 48-72 hour delay for some metrics. Real-time
data is available but may not be fully accurate until data processing
completes.
Essential Metrics to Track
Views and Watch Time
- Views – How many times your videos were watched
- Watch time – Total minutes viewers spent watching
- Average view duration – How long viewers typically watch
Engagement Metrics
- Likes/dislikes ratio – Sentiment indicator
- Comments – Viewer investment level
- Shares – Content spread beyond YouTube
- Subscribers gained – Growth from specific videos
Discovery Metrics
- Impressions – How often thumbnails were shown
- CTR – Percentage who clicked after seeing thumbnail
- Traffic sources – Where viewers found your content
Reading Your Analytics
The Overview Tab
Shows channel-wide performance for selected time period. Good for tracking overall growth trends.Content Tab Deep Dive
Analyze individual videos:- Compare performance against channel averages
- Identify top performers and underperformers
- Find patterns in successful content
Audience Insights
Understand who watches:- Demographics – Age, gender, location
- When they watch – Best posting times
- Other videos watched – Content interests
- Returning vs. new viewers – Audience loyalty
Analytics-Driven Decisions
Content Strategy
Use analytics to determine:- Which topics resonate most
- Optimal video length for your audience
- Best thumbnail and title approaches
- When to post for maximum reach
Thumbnail Optimization
Track these for thumbnails:- Impressions CTR – Are thumbnails compelling?
- Browse features traffic – Is YouTube promoting you?
- Suggested video traffic – Do thumbnails work alongside other content?
Don't obsess over day-to-day fluctuations. Look at trends over weeks and
months. Single videos can spike or dip without indicating real problems.
Common Analytics Mistakes
Focusing only on views. Watch time and retention often matter more for growth. Ignoring traffic sources. Knowing where viewers come from helps you optimize discovery. Not comparing fairly. Compare videos of similar type and length, not across all content. Reacting too quickly. Give videos time to perform before judging success.Analytics for Different Goals
Growing Subscribers
Focus on:- Subscriber conversion rate
- Videos that drive most subscriptions
- Audience retention in subscribe moments
Increasing Revenue
Focus on:- RPM by content type
- Audience demographics (higher-CPM regions)
- Watch time (affects ad inventory)
Building Community
Focus on:- Comments and engagement rate
- Returning viewers percentage
- Membership/Super Chat participation
